Evidence of a double-lid movement in Pseudomonas aeruginosa lipase: insights from molecular dynamics simulations.
PLoS computational biology - 1 Aug 2005
Cherukuvada Subbulakshmi Latha, Seshasayee Aswin Sai Narain, Raghunathan Krishnan, Anishetty Sharmila, Pennathur Gautam
Abstract excerpt
Pseudomonas aeruginosa lipase is a 29-kDa protein that, following the determination of its crystal structure, was postulated to have a lid that stretched between residues 125 and 148. In this paper, using molecular dynamics simulations, we propose that there exists, in addition to the above-mentioned lid, a novel second lid in this lipase.
